1. Motivation
February 13, 2014 Mitsuru KAKIZAKI 3
Discovery of a Higgs boson at the CERN LHC The Standard Model (SM) is established
as a low-energy effective theory below GeV O(100)
Theoretical puzzles of the SM include Unexplained structure of the
SM gauge bosons and fermions Quantization of the electric charges
We need a more fundamental theory [www.physics.gla.ac.uk]
